    3. Irene, I know the feeling. I have been to England twice in recent years and spent most of the second visit in bed sick. I do most of my research via the LDS Family History Centres, viewing their films as they come in. It certainly helps to keep the overall costs down to a minimum. I do not know the costs in New Zealand, but here in Australia it costs A$6.00 to order in a film and you have access to it for one month.
